    I used home-roasted peppers from the freezer and lightened it by using fat free evaporated milk instead of the cream. I served it over cooked frozen spinach ravioli from Costco. What a wonderful dinner on a night when there was "nothing in the fridge to eat".

    This sauce works so well with so many different things. It goes great with smoked chciken and crimini mushrooms over penne. It's also great over grilled portabello mushrooms. I've also made it using fat free half and half and it's still great. Just let it reduce a bit!!!

    I've made this sauce to put over bacon-wrapped dates. It is the perfect sauce to complement the dates. We love it! Just wrap pitted dates in bacon, secure with a toothpick and bake at 375 for about 20-25 minutes (until bacon is crisp. After removing to a serving platter, pour the sauce on them.
